description Animal Science Annual Volume 2023 explores primary research and review papers covering a broad spectrum of topics such as ecology, physiology, anatomy, health, and animal welfare. This volume features five chapters, each providing new insights into relevant areas of study within Animal Science. Topics covered include the ecology of ungulates in the Himalayas, the anatomy of the goat alimentary system, protein misfolding diseases in animals, the study of fossilized horse trackways, and the role of dopamine receptors in olfaction learning success in bees. Animal Science Annual Volume 2023 will serve as a valuable resource for researchers and educators worldwide.
